This is a new and exciting opportunity to share your expertise as an experienced practitioner and directly assist Social Work Team Manager with their duties and responsibilities.
Working under the supervision of the Social Work Team Manager within your District, you will provide leadership, advice, support and guidance to social workers and social care staff within your District Team.
You will lead on elements of practice to ensure that professional standards and service objectives as set out within the terms of legislation, policy, guidance and delegated responsibilities are adhered to.
You will contribute to service improvement and quality of practice of the District Team and ensure their contribution to the delivery of Integrated Health and Social Care for the adult population of Sutherland. This is an important time of change in NHS Highland’s approach to service delivery and the post holder will have an important role in supporting team members through the change process.
Although this post is a 37 hr, full-time post; part-time/secondment and fixed term contracts will be considered.
A driving licence is essential and applicants should have access to their own vehicle for work purposes.
